Output 3121f102fccebefcc6314625fa5ba246e9a6e184331e583438eb2c102128876b:0

value
1000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d809ab73448edecbfd23fcb09452a40b80699237 OP_EQUALVERIFY OP_CHECKSIG
address
1LhJYJPbzz1iGrj23Gtcrnu4Q7evvUR5hL
transaction
3121f102fccebefcc6314625fa5ba246e9a6e184331e583438eb2c102128876b
spent
true